1 | """Extended file operations available in POSIX.
|
---|
2 |
|
---|
3 | f = posixfile.open(filename, [mode, [bufsize]])
|
---|
4 | will create a new posixfile object
|
---|
5 |
|
---|
6 | f = posixfile.fileopen(fileobject)
|
---|
7 | will create a posixfile object from a builtin file object
|
---|
8 |
|
---|
9 | f.file()
|
---|
10 | will return the original builtin file object
|
---|
11 |
|
---|
12 | f.dup()
|
---|
13 | will return a new file object based on a new filedescriptor
|
---|
14 |
|
---|
15 | f.dup2(fd)
|
---|
16 | will return a new file object based on the given filedescriptor
|
---|
17 |
|
---|
18 | f.flags(mode)
|
---|
19 | will turn on the associated flag (merge)
|
---|
20 | mode can contain the following characters:
|
---|
21 |
|
---|
22 | (character representing a flag)
|
---|
23 | a append only flag
|
---|
24 | c close on exec flag
|
---|
25 | n no delay flag
|
---|
26 | s synchronization flag
|
---|
27 | (modifiers)
|
---|
28 | ! turn flags 'off' instead of default 'on'
|
---|
29 | = copy flags 'as is' instead of default 'merge'
|
---|
30 | ? return a string in which the characters represent the flags
|
---|
31 | that are set
|
---|
32 |
|
---|
33 | note: - the '!' and '=' modifiers are mutually exclusive.
|
---|
34 | - the '?' modifier will return the status of the flags after they
|
---|
35 | have been changed by other characters in the mode string
|
---|
36 |
|
---|
37 | f.lock(mode [, len [, start [, whence]]])
|
---|
38 | will (un)lock a region
|
---|
39 | mode can contain the following characters:
|
---|
40 |
|
---|
41 | (character representing type of lock)
|
---|
42 | u unlock
|
---|
43 | r read lock
|
---|
44 | w write lock
|
---|
45 | (modifiers)
|
---|
46 | | wait until the lock can be granted
|
---|
47 | ? return the first lock conflicting with the requested lock
|
---|
48 | or 'None' if there is no conflict. The lock returned is in the
|
---|
49 | format (mode, len, start, whence, pid) where mode is a
|
---|
50 | character representing the type of lock ('r' or 'w')
|
---|
51 |
|
---|
52 | note: - the '?' modifier prevents a region from being locked; it is
|
---|
53 | query only
|
---|
54 | """

55 | import warnings
|
---|
56 | warnings.warn("The posixfile module is deprecated; "
|
---|
57 | "fcntl.lockf() provides better locking", DeprecationWarning, 2)
|
---|
58 |
|
---|
59 | class _posixfile_:
|
---|
60 | """File wrapper class that provides extra POSIX file routines."""
|
---|
61 |
|
---|
62 | states = ['open', 'closed']
|
---|
63 |
|
---|
64 | #
|
---|
65 | # Internal routines
|
---|
66 | #
|
---|
67 | def __repr__(self):
|
---|
68 | file = self._file_
|
---|
69 | return "<%s posixfile '%s', mode '%s' at %s>" % \
|
---|
70 | (self.states[file.closed], file.name, file.mode, \
|
---|
71 | hex(id(self))[2:])
|
---|
72 |
|
---|
73 | #
|
---|
74 | # Initialization routines
|
---|
75 | #
|
---|
76 | def open(self, name, mode='r', bufsize=-1):
|
---|
77 | import __builtin__
|
---|
78 | return self.fileopen(__builtin__.open(name, mode, bufsize))
|
---|
79 |
|
---|
80 | def fileopen(self, file):
|
---|
81 | import types
|
---|
82 | if repr(type(file)) != "<type 'file'>":
|
---|
83 | raise TypeError, 'posixfile.fileopen() arg must be file object'
|
---|
84 | self._file_ = file
|
---|
85 | # Copy basic file methods
|
---|
86 | for maybemethod in dir(file):
|
---|
87 | if not maybemethod.startswith('_'):
|
---|
88 | attr = getattr(file, maybemethod)
|
---|
89 | if isinstance(attr, types.BuiltinMethodType):
|
---|
90 | setattr(self, maybemethod, attr)
|
---|
91 | return self
|
---|
92 |
|
---|
93 | #
|
---|
94 | # New methods
|
---|
95 | #
|
---|
96 | def file(self):
|
---|
97 | return self._file_
|
---|
98 |
|
---|
99 | def dup(self):
|
---|
100 | import posix
|
---|
101 |
|
---|
102 | if not hasattr(posix, 'fdopen'):
|
---|
103 | raise AttributeError, 'dup() method unavailable'
|
---|
104 |
|
---|
105 | return posix.fdopen(posix.dup(self._file_.fileno()), self._file_.mode)
|
---|
106 |
|
---|
107 | def dup2(self, fd):
|
---|
108 | import posix
|
---|
109 |
|
---|
110 | if not hasattr(posix, 'fdopen'):
|
---|
111 | raise AttributeError, 'dup() method unavailable'
|
---|
112 |
|
---|
113 | posix.dup2(self._file_.fileno(), fd)
|
---|
114 | return posix.fdopen(fd, self._file_.mode)
|
---|
115 |
|
---|
116 | def flags(self, *which):
|
---|
117 | import fcntl, os
|
---|
118 |
|
---|
119 | if which:
|
---|
120 | if len(which) > 1:
|
---|
121 | raise TypeError, 'Too many arguments'
|
---|
122 | which = which[0]
|
---|
123 | else: which = '?'
|
---|
124 |
|
---|
125 | l_flags = 0
|
---|
126 | if 'n' in which: l_flags = l_flags | os.O_NDELAY
|
---|
127 | if 'a' in which: l_flags = l_flags | os.O_APPEND
|
---|
128 | if 's' in which: l_flags = l_flags | os.O_SYNC
|
---|
129 |
|
---|
130 | file = self._file_
|
---|
131 |
|
---|
132 | if '=' not in which:
|
---|
133 | cur_fl = fcntl.fcntl(file.fileno(), fcntl.F_GETFL, 0)
|
---|
134 | if '!' in which: l_flags = cur_fl & ~ l_flags
|
---|
135 | else: l_flags = cur_fl | l_flags
|
---|
136 |
|
---|
137 | l_flags = fcntl.fcntl(file.fileno(), fcntl.F_SETFL, l_flags)
|
---|
138 |
|
---|
139 | if 'c' in which:
|
---|
140 | arg = ('!' not in which) # 0 is don't, 1 is do close on exec
|
---|
141 | l_flags = fcntl.fcntl(file.fileno(), fcntl.F_SETFD, arg)
|
---|
142 |
|
---|
143 | if '?' in which:
|
---|
144 | which = '' # Return current flags
|
---|
145 | l_flags = fcntl.fcntl(file.fileno(), fcntl.F_GETFL, 0)
|
---|
146 | if os.O_APPEND & l_flags: which = which + 'a'
|
---|
147 | if fcntl.fcntl(file.fileno(), fcntl.F_GETFD, 0) & 1:
|
---|
148 | which = which + 'c'
|
---|
149 | if os.O_NDELAY & l_flags: which = which + 'n'
|
---|
150 | if os.O_SYNC & l_flags: which = which + 's'
|
---|
151 | return which
|
---|
152 |
|
---|
153 | def lock(self, how, *args):
|
---|
154 | import struct, fcntl
|
---|
155 |
|
---|
156 | if 'w' in how: l_type = fcntl.F_WRLCK
|
---|
157 | elif 'r' in how: l_type = fcntl.F_RDLCK
|
---|
158 | elif 'u' in how: l_type = fcntl.F_UNLCK
|
---|
159 | else: raise TypeError, 'no type of lock specified'
|
---|
160 |
|
---|
161 | if '|' in how: cmd = fcntl.F_SETLKW
|
---|
162 | elif '?' in how: cmd = fcntl.F_GETLK
|
---|
163 | else: cmd = fcntl.F_SETLK
|
---|
164 |
|
---|
165 | l_whence = 0
|
---|
166 | l_start = 0
|
---|
167 | l_len = 0
|
---|
168 |
|
---|
169 | if len(args) == 1:
|
---|
170 | l_len = args[0]
|
---|
171 | elif len(args) == 2:
|
---|
172 | l_len, l_start = args
|
---|
173 | elif len(args) == 3:
|
---|
174 | l_len, l_start, l_whence = args
|
---|
175 | elif len(args) > 3:
|
---|
176 | raise TypeError, 'too many arguments'
|
---|
177 |
|
---|
178 | # Hack by davem@magnet.com to get locking to go on freebsd;
|
---|
179 | # additions for AIX by Vladimir.Marangozov@imag.fr
|
---|
180 | import sys, os
|
---|
181 | if sys.platform in ('netbsd1',
|
---|
182 | 'openbsd2',
|
---|
183 | 'freebsd2', 'freebsd3', 'freebsd4', 'freebsd5',
|
---|
184 | 'freebsd6', 'freebsd7', 'freebsd8',
|
---|
185 | 'bsdos2', 'bsdos3', 'bsdos4'):
|
---|
186 | flock = struct.pack('lxxxxlxxxxlhh', \
|
---|
187 | l_start, l_len, os.getpid(), l_type, l_whence)
|
---|
188 | elif sys.platform in ('aix3', 'aix4'):
|
---|
189 | flock = struct.pack('hhlllii', \
|
---|
190 | l_type, l_whence, l_start, l_len, 0, 0, 0)
|
---|
191 | else:
|
---|
192 | flock = struct.pack('hhllhh', \
|
---|
193 | l_type, l_whence, l_start, l_len, 0, 0)
|
---|
194 |
|
---|
195 | flock = fcntl.fcntl(self._file_.fileno(), cmd, flock)
|
---|
196 |
|
---|
197 | if '?' in how:
|
---|
198 | if sys.platform in ('netbsd1',
|
---|
199 | 'openbsd2',
|
---|
200 | 'freebsd2', 'freebsd3', 'freebsd4', 'freebsd5',
|
---|
201 | 'bsdos2', 'bsdos3', 'bsdos4'):
|
---|
202 | l_start, l_len, l_pid, l_type, l_whence = \
|
---|
203 | struct.unpack('lxxxxlxxxxlhh', flock)
|
---|
204 | elif sys.platform in ('aix3', 'aix4'):
|
---|
205 | l_type, l_whence, l_start, l_len, l_sysid, l_pid, l_vfs = \
|
---|
206 | struct.unpack('hhlllii', flock)
|
---|
207 | elif sys.platform == "linux2":
|
---|
208 | l_type, l_whence, l_start, l_len, l_pid, l_sysid = \
|
---|
209 | struct.unpack('hhllhh', flock)
|
---|
210 | else:
|
---|
211 | l_type, l_whence, l_start, l_len, l_sysid, l_pid = \
|
---|
212 | struct.unpack('hhllhh', flock)
|
---|
213 |
|
---|
214 | if l_type != fcntl.F_UNLCK:
|
---|
215 | if l_type == fcntl.F_RDLCK:
|
---|
216 | return 'r', l_len, l_start, l_whence, l_pid
|
---|
217 | else:
|
---|
218 | return 'w', l_len, l_start, l_whence, l_pid
